Job Description

We are hiring a 1st Shift Warehouse Package Handler to join the team at Aldi. As a Package Handler, you will be responsible for efficiently selecting and receiving incoming stock, moving merchandise within the warehouse, preparing shipments, and maintaining warehouse cleanliness and organization. This role requires working full-time hours, with a starting wage ranging from $18.00 to $24.00 per hour based on shift and schedule differential pay.
